## Description

Sherlock Holmes returns to face one of his eeriest and most celebrated cases in this classic tale of mystery and menace. When Dr. James Mortimer arrives at Baker Street bearing an ancient parchment recounting the legend of a savage, spectral hound said to haunt the Baskerville family, Holmes is initially inclined to dismiss the tale as country superstition. But the recent death of Sir Charles Baskerville, found sprawled near his home with a look of terror frozen on his face and strange paw prints nearby, suggests something far more sinister than folklore. As the new heir, Sir Henry Baskerville, arrives from Canada to claim his inheritance, Holmes sends the loyal Dr. Watson to Devonshire to guard him while pursuing his own hidden line of inquiry. Amid the fog-bound bogs, granite tors, and ancient stone ruins of Dartmoor, escaped convicts, brooding neighbors, and unexplained howls in the night draw Watson deeper into an atmosphere thick with dread. Blending gothic horror with rigorous deduction, this enduring adventure pits reason against superstition as Holmes unravels a scheme of greed and deception lurking behind the legendary curse.
